Cast-Iron Texas Cornbread

6 to 8 servings

Dry Ingredients

  • 2 pkgs cornbread mix

or the following:

  • 1 and 1/4 cup flour
  • 1 cup yellow corn meal
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 Tbsp baking powder

Wet Ingredients

  • 1/3 cup salsa
  • 1/3 cup applesauce or vegetable oil
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 egg (optional)
  • 15 oz can of whole kernel corn rinsed and drained
  • 1-2 jalapeños (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400 degrees. Generously oil the bottom and sides of the cast-iron skillet. Place in the oven to get hot while making the batter.
  2. In a large bowl, add dry ingredients and stir.
  3. Add wet ingredients and stir.
  4. Pour batter into skillet.
  5. Bake for 30-40 minutes, until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
